Understanding the Power of Thought:

  1. Thoughts Shape Reality: The way we think influences how we feel and act. Negative thoughts can lead to feelings of anxiety, sadness, and doubt. Conversely, positive and affirming thoughts can lead to feelings of hope, joy, and potential.

  2. Recognizing Negative Patterns: It’s important to identify when negative thoughts creep in. Perhaps you often think, “I can’t do this,” or “I’m not good enough.” By acknowledging these patterns, you can begin to combat them.


Renewal Strategies:

  1. Journaling: Start a gratitude journal. Each day, write down three things you are grateful for. This simple practice shifts your focus from what’s lacking to the abundance in your life, fostering a more positive mindset.

  2. Meditation and Prayer: Incorporate daily meditation or prayer into your routine. This creates a space to surrender your worries and reaffirm your trust in a greater plan. Reflect on affirmations like, “I am capable. I am loved. I am enough.”

  3. Surround Yourself with Positivity: Engage with uplifting content—books, podcasts, or videos that inspire you. Surround yourself with supportive people who encourage you to grow. This environment fosters hope and perspective.

  4. Practice Mindfulness: Pay attention to your thoughts without judgment. When negative thoughts arise, acknowledge them and gently redirect your focus to something positive. Mindfulness teaches us that we are not our thoughts.
